What's different between the Apple iPhone 15 and the Apple iPhone 14?
| Spec | Apple iPhone 15 | Apple iPhone 14 |
|---|---|---|
| Model Name | Apple iPhone 15 | iPhone 14 |
| Dimensions | 147.6 x 71.6 x 7.8 mm (5.81 x 2.82 x 0.31 in) | 146.7 x 71.5 x 7.8 mm (5.78 x 2.81 x 0.31 in) |
| Weight | 171 g (6.03 oz) | 172 g (6.07 oz) |
| Build | Glass front (Corning-made glass), glass back (Corning-made glass), aluminum frame | Glass front (Corning-made glass), glass back (Corning-made glass), aluminum frame |
| SIM | USA - eSIM | APAC - Single SIM (Nano-SIM and/or eSIM) | USA - eSIM | APAC - Single SIM (Nano-SIM and/or eSIM) |
| Display Type | Super Retina XDR OLED, HDR10, Dolby Vision, 1000 nits (HBM), 2000 nits (peak) | Super Retina XDR OLED, HDR10, Dolby Vision, 800 nits (HBM), 1200 nits (peak) |
| Display Size | 6.1 inches, 91.3 cm2 (~86.4% screen-to-body ratio) | 6.1 inches, 90.2 cm2 (~86.0% screen-to-body ratio) |
| Resolution | 1179 x 2556 pixels, 19.5:9 ratio (~461 ppi density) | 1170 x 2532 pixels, 19.5:9 ratio (~460 ppi density) |
| Protection | Ceramic Shield glass | Ceramic Shield glass |
| Chipset | Apple A16 Bionic (4 nm) | Apple A15 Bionic (5 nm) |
| CPU | Hexa-core (2x3.46 GHz Everest + 4x2.02 GHz Sawtooth) | Hexa-core (2x3.23 GHz Avalanche + 4x1.82 GHz Blizzard) |
| GPU | Apple GPU (5-core graphics) | Apple GPU (5-core graphics) |
| Internal | 128GB 6GB RAM, 256GB 6GB RAM, 512GB 6GB RAM | NVMe | 128GB 6GB RAM, 256GB 6GB RAM, 512GB 6GB RAM | NVMe |
| Main Camera (Dual) | 48 MP, f/1.6, 26mm (wide), 1.0µm, dual pixel PDAF, sensor-shift OIS | 12 MP, f/2.4, 13mm, 120˚ (ultrawide) | 12 MP, f/1.5, 26mm (wide), 1/1.7", 1.9µm, dual pixel PDAF, sensor-shift OIS | 12 MP, f/2.4, 13mm, 120˚ (ultrawide) |
| Selfie Camera (Single) | 12 MP, f/1.9, 23mm (wide), 1/3.6", PDAF | SL 3D, (depth/biometrics sensor) | 12 MP, f/1.9, 23mm (wide), 1/3.6"", PDAF | SL 3D, (depth/biometrics sensor) |
| Features | HDR, Cinematic mode (4K@30fps) | HDR, Cinematic mode (4K@30fps) |
| Video | 4K@24/25/30/60fps, 1080p@25/30/60/120fps, gyro-EIS | 4K@24/25/30/60fps, 1080p@25/30/60/120fps, gyro-EIS |
| Loudspeaker | Yes, with stereo speakers | Yes, with stereo speakers |
| 3.5mm jack | No | No |
| WLAN | Wi-Fi 802.11 a/b/g/n/ac/6, dual-band, hotspot | Wi-Fi 802.11 a/b/g/n/ac/6, dual-band, hotspot |
| Bluetooth | 5.3, A2DP, LE | 5.3, A2DP, LE |
| Positioning | GPS, GLONASS, GALILEO, BDS, QZSS | GPS, GLONASS, GALILEO, BDS, QZSS |
| NFC | Yes | Yes |
| Radio | No | No |
| USB | USB Type-C 2.0, DisplayPort | Lightning, USB 2.0 |
| Sensors | Face ID, accelerometer, gyro, proximity, compass, barometer | Ultra Wideband 2 (UWB) support | Emergency SOS via satellite (SMS sending/receiving) | Face ID, accelerometer, gyro, proximity, compass, barometer | Ultra Wideband (UWB) support | Emergency SOS via satellite (SMS sending/receiving) |
| Battery Type | Li-Ion 3349 mAh, non-removable | Li-Ion 3279 mAh, non-removable (12.68 Wh) |
| Charging | Wired, 50% in 30 min (advertised) | 15W wireless (MagSafe) | 7.5W wireless (Qi) | Wired, PD2.0, 50% in 30 min (advertised) | 15W wireless (MagSafe) | 7.5W wireless (Qi) |
Highlighted rows differ between the two models. Only specs listed for both models are shown.
